Grand Canyon Campus Housing and Meal Plan

Grand Canyon University offers campus housing (college-owned, operated, or affiliated) and it's total dormitory capacity is 17,569 (approximately 17.26 % students are living in the housing facilities). The average room & board charge for academic year 2023-2024 is $9,300. In addition, the school has meal plans for all students and the average charge for the meal plans is $3,900 annually.

Academic Library Stats

Grand Canyon University has a library system that has 256,879 physical, digital, and electronic books. The following table shows the statistics related to the academic libraries that Grand Canyon University has.
Academic Library Stats
Grand Canyon University
Number of Physical Books38,391
Number of Digital/Electronic Books218,488
Number of Digital/Electronic Databases148
Number of Physical Media1,633
Total Physical Library Collections (books and media)40,024
Total Electronic Library Collections (books and media)333,539
Total Physical Library Circulations (books and media)7,888
Total Electronic Library Circulations (books and media)2,924,042
Number of Branches and Independent Libraries0
